It's a weird mix, but I think it most shows that flashy handles and ankle breaks get more views than crazy athletic plays or sick passes?According to the NBA, the top 10 most-viewed players on NBA social and digital media platforms for 2023-24 regular season were:
1) LeBron James (Los Angeles Lakers): 1.9B views
2) Stephen Curry (Golden State Warriors): 1.7B views
3) Victor Wembanyama (San Antonio Spurs): 1.3B views
4) Luka Dončić (Dallas Mavericks): 1.2B views
5) Kyrie Irving (Dallas Mavericks): 662M views
6) Nikola Jokić (Denver Nuggets): 618M views
7) Anthony Edwards (Minnesota Timberwolves): 569M views
8) Giannis Antetokounmpo (Milwaukee Bucks): 558M views
9) Jayson Tatum (Boston Celtics): 504M views
10) Kevin Durant (Phoenix Suns): 476M views
Kyrie over Jokic (even in views) is depressing. Luka over Ant + Giannis is surprising. LeBron's total at 39 years of age is staggering.
